Output 32e3c2813abbb57166e195e30b173b452575ab9f3f3ad5563a6ae93fea70ffb3:0

value
70373
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8eb5b9b09db66698910459a1997e8318b3467c97 OP_EQUAL
address
MLujtAkKUYkGk8aDskisLNmsCYZe3JhM2d
transaction
32e3c2813abbb57166e195e30b173b452575ab9f3f3ad5563a6ae93fea70ffb3
spent
true